Hosting a Competition: 6 Steps to Hosting a Local Event
Step 1: Login or Register
If you have not registered on the new NFL PPK website and would like to host a local competition, it is required that you create an account to get started.

Step 2: Enter Your Event Information
Step 3: Check Your Event Information
Use our Find a Competition to confirm your event is listed and the information is correct. You are able to edit your competition information and you can use the Help Desk for support.
Step 4: Receive your PPK Kit
After registering online, you should receive a PPK Host Kit in approximately four weeks. If you have not received your kit, but are sure that you have registered and confirmed your email address, you can use the Help Desk for support.
Please note that the PPK Certificate of Excellence is not included in the PPK Host Kit this year. Instead, you may download copies of the certificate in our Media Gallery.
The PPK Host Kit will include:
- One Age Verification Chart
- One junior size football (ages 6-11)
- One intermediate size football (ages 12-15)
- Two Kicking Tees
- First, Second and Third Place Ribbons
- Promotional Posters to help advertise your event
- An envelope to return all completed waivers forms after your event. Participants should be encouraged to pre-registers online
Step 5: Market and Promote Participant Registration
Get your competitors to visit the parents/kids section of this website. You should print out the registration form/waiver and bring it to the competition for any walk-up competitors that did not register in advance.
Step 6: Report Your Winners Online
Winners will only be able to advance to sectional-level competitions if you report them to us online.
